What's Happening?
In Week 5 of the NFL, the Tampa Bay Buccaneers will visit the Seattle Seahawks at Lumen Field. The game is set for October 5, 2025, at 4:05 p.m. ET and will be broadcast on CBS and Paramount+. Both teams enter the matchup with a 3-1 record, showcasing strong defensive capabilities. The Buccaneers, led by Baker Mayfield, aim to rebound from a recent loss to the Philadelphia Eagles, while the Seahawks, with Sam Darnold at the helm, are riding a three-game winning streak. Seattle is favored by 3.5 points, with the over/under set at 44.5 points.
Why It's Important?
This game is significant as it pits two of the NFC's toughest defenses against each other. The Buccaneers rank fourth in the NFL for yards allowed per game, while the Seahawks excel at minimizing big plays and defending the rush. The outcome of this matchup could influence playoff positioning and provide insights into each team's strengths and weaknesses. For the Buccaneers, overcoming recent turnovers and blocked punts is crucial, while the Seahawks will look to capitalize on their home-field advantage and extra rest from a Thursday night game.
